Pinned Repositories
cmake
Base CMake files that have the default configuration shared across all ztd / Shepherd's Oasis CMake projects.
cpapers
cuneicode
A C library for converting between two different encodings in a simple, easy, and powerful way.
encoding_tables
Shared tables between C and C++ for encoding infrastructure
idk
The IDK (Industrial Development Kit) library!
out_ptr
Repository for a C++11 implementation of std::out_ptr (p1132), as a standalone library!
soasis.org
The website for Shepherd's Oasis, LLC.
static_containers
Containers of fixed capacity,
text
A spicy text library for C++ that has the explicit goal of enabling the entire ecosystem to share in proper forward progress towards a bright Unicode future.
vargs
Get the ability to use variable argument lists in C++ without requiring the first parameter! Meant to support a WG14 proposal to fix up not having empty argument lists.
Shepherd's Oasis's Repositories
soasis/text
A spicy text library for C++ that has the explicit goal of enabling the entire ecosystem to share in proper forward progress towards a bright Unicode future.
soasis/out_ptr
Repository for a C++11 implementation of std::out_ptr (p1132), as a standalone library!
soasis/cuneicode
A C library for converting between two different encodings in a simple, easy, and powerful way.
soasis/idk
The IDK (Industrial Development Kit) library!
soasis/static_containers
Containers of fixed capacity,
soasis/encoding_tables
Shared tables between C and C++ for encoding infrastructure
soasis/cpapers
soasis/vargs
Get the ability to use variable argument lists in C++ without requiring the first parameter! Meant to support a WG14 proposal to fix up not having empty argument lists.
soasis/cmake
Base CMake files that have the default configuration shared across all ztd / Shepherd's Oasis CMake projects.
soasis/platform
A library for messing with platfom-dependent configurations and libraries, and sometimes hiding their cores.
soasis/rust
Empowering everyone to build reliable and efficient software.
soasis/soasis.org
The website for Shepherd's Oasis, LLC.
soasis/thread
An experimental library for adding attributes to threads (without rewriting the whole thread interface), for C11 and similar.
soasis/allocator
A collection of allocators, for use with standard and extended container types. Improves performance in the general case when the allocator takes advantage of the extended methods.
soasis/hugo-future-imperfect-slim
Multilingual Blogging Theme for Hugo | Check the Wiki for Documentation
soasis/jack_umidi
Raw MIDI to JACK daemon
soasis/libumidi
MIDI file and interface library
soasis/midipp
MIDI Player Pro
soasis/sol2
Sol3 (sol2 v3.0) - a C++ <-> Lua API wrapper with advanced features and top notch performance - is here, and it's great! Documentation:
soasis/.github
Default GitHub community files.
soasis/cpapers.web